Transaction 5a255b7024b11f87158a82b85c5b3cbce3d225bb6ea697b32ef9d021eb691daf

12 Input
2 Outputs
  • 5a255b7024b11f87158a82b85c5b3cbce3d225bb6ea697b32ef9d021eb691daf:0
  • value  128786030
    address  3H12fqSN1hQjZYWAFX8LZhDv95oCkxNHLa
  • 5a255b7024b11f87158a82b85c5b3cbce3d225bb6ea697b32ef9d021eb691daf:1
  • value  1284538262
    address  32riHRVEPZYTaXLq9dsd7i4ZA4M1NxMbQL